About Total Population

Hamilton County, Texas has a total population of 8,406, ranking #2,618 of 3,222 counties nationwide — 100.0% below the national value of 330M. Within Texas, it ranks #175 of 254. This places it in the 19th percentile nationally.

Total population count from the American Community Survey.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ey 2024 5-Year Estimates. All values are estimates derived from survey samples and are subject to margin of error. For more information, see our methodology.
